包含版本:NPC Eyes Sight System – PRO 5.3 NPC眼睛瞄准系统。NPC都能看到影子!

该系统使用演员骨骼网格上的点来精确定位演员。例如,整个角色可以在一堵墙后面,但他的手的一部分会从角落向外看,那么NPC眼睛系统会找到他。


更新1.3

+增加了启用NPCEyesSight组件的功能。

+增加了运行时更新参数的功能。

+增加了获取参数的功能。

更新1.2:

+客户端计算现在默认禁用。这可以在BP _ NPCEyesSightProComponent中启用。

更新1.1.0 -现在你也可以在常规演员中使用静态网格。例如门或窗。

更新1.0.1 -小修复。

最佳潜行系统游戏!

该系统使用演员骨骼网格上的点来精确定位演员。例如,整个角色可以在一堵墙后面,但他的手的一部分会从角落向外看,那么NPC眼睛系统会找到他。这个系统非常现实地工作,并且总是会找到一个角色,在那里卒森不能处理它。您可以根据项目需要在任意位置添加任意数量的点。如果NPC人转头,这个系统也会跟着它的目光移动。您可以调整范围和视角。

在专业版中,NPC现在可以看到对手的影子。对于阴影,仍然使用骨架网格上的任何点。现在在专业版中,你可以启用这个选项,NPC只能在目标被一个颜色源照亮时才能看到它。这也适用于骨骼网格上的所有点。一切都非常容易使用。如果NPC看到一个影子或者你的角色,你可以指定一个不同的反应。

所有代码都用C ++编写,并在后台线程中工作以获得最佳性能。

技术细节
Features:

Works in the background thread for the best performance.
This system uses points on the actor’s skeletal mesh to pinpoint the actor.
NPCs can now see the shadow of their opponents
You can assign a different reaction if the NPC sees a shadow or your character.
All code is written in C ++
Doesn’t require knowledge of C ++
Code Modules:

NPCEyesSightProComponent(Type: Runtime)
NPCEyesPointsPro(Type: Runtime)
Number of Blueprints: 2 component and 4 BP for demo.

Number of C++ Classes: 2

Network Replicated: Yes

Supported Development Platforms: Win64

Supported Target Build Platforms: Win64

Documentation: Link , Discord

Example Project: Included

Important/Additional Notes: None

标签
AISIGHTFINDWEAPONSEYESBLUEPRINTSSTEALTHSHADOWPAWNCHARACTERSENSENPCMULTI THREADSERVERHORROR

发表回复

后才能评论